Deception in the Post-War Period

31 Mar 1947

A file of reports, correspondence, meeting minutes and memoranda generated by the Hollis Committee concerning the organisation of deception measures in the post-Second World War period. Topics of discussion in this file include the reactivation of the war-time London Controlling Station; the necessity for deception measures in peace-time; current deception policy and Cold War deception objectives, such as giving the Soviets an inflated idea of the strength of Britain's armed forces; staffing and personnel for deception operations; governmental control and responsibility for deception measures; and liaison with the civil service.
